Matt Damon: Kissing scene with Michael Douglas easier if he pretended it was Catherine Zeta-Jones
Matt Damon and Michael Douglas star in the upcoming movie "Behind the Candelabra," a biopic about famed entertainer Liberace. Douglas plays Liberace, while Damon plays his much-younger lover Scott Thorson. Naturally, there were some kissing scenes between the two -- and Damon had a unique technique for them.
"Matt actually said to my husband that when he had to kiss Michael, he'd close his eyes and pretend he's actually kissing me, which I thought to be extremely flattering," Michael Douglas' wife Catherine Zeta-Jones tells Access Hollywood.
"When you have to make love or kiss on film, it could be a man, a woman, but it's always strange," Zeta-Jones continues. "It's not something that's an entirely normal day out at the office. I remember when I had to kiss Brad Pitt once, Michael asked me what I was doing that day. I went, 'I'm lying in bed, kissing Brad Pitt. He went, 'Good for you, darling. You enjoy.'"
"Behind the Candelabra" will be released later this year on HBO.
